What is Double Glazing?

Double glazing consists of two panes of glass separated by a space that is filled with air or gas, creating an insulating barrier that minimizes heat transfer. This technology efficiently minimizes energy loss, assists preserve a constant indoor temperature level, and contributes to sound decrease from the outdoors world.

Modern Developments in Double Glazing

The advancement of double glazing technology has actually produced various advancements over the years, enhancing efficiency and sustainability. Secret advancements consist of:

  1. Low-Emissivity Glass (Low-E Glass): Coated with a microscopically thin layer that shows heat back into the space while enabling light to enter.
  2. Argon Gas Filling: Instead of air, argon gas is inserted in between the panes, enhancing thermal insulation due to its low conductivity.
  3. Triple Glazing: An extension of double glazing, this involves 3 panes of glass for even higher insulation capabilities.
  4. Self-Cleaning Glass: This type of glass has a special finishing that permits it to break down dirt and grime with the assistance of sunlight and rainwater.

Advantages of Modern Double Glazing

Modern double glazing deals various advantages that exceed visual appeal. Here are some key advantages:

Energy Efficiency

One of the most significant benefits of double glazing is its energy performance. It decreases the need for heating during winter and cooling during summer, thus decreasing energy bills. According to studies, homes with double glazing can conserve approximately 20-30% on energy costs.

Sound Insulation

Double glazing substantially reduces sound pollution from external sources, such as traffic and construction. The air or gas between the panes serves as a buffer, lessening sound transmission. This aspect is especially helpful in city environments where noise disturbance is prevalent.

Boosted Security

Modern double-glazed windows are more long lasting and protected compared to single-pane windows. The increased density and strength of double glazing make it more tough for burglars to break in.

UV Protection

Double-glazed windows with Low-E coverings can obstruct approximately 95% of harmful ultraviolet (UV) rays. This protection helps avoid furniture, carpets, and art work from fading due to sunlight exposure.

Increased Property Value

Investing in double glazing can substantially increase a property's market price.  find double glazing installation  view double-glazed windows as a preferable feature due to their modern advantages and energy-efficient characteristics.

Visual Choices

Modern double-glazed windows been available in numerous designs, patterns, and frame products. House owners can select styles that boost their residential or commercial property's curb appeal without compromising functionality.

Ecological Advantage

By reducing energy usage, modern-day double glazing contributes to lower carbon emissions. This is an essential consideration for environmentally conscious property owners seeking to lower their carbon footprints.

FAQs about Modern Double Glazing

1. How much does modern double glazing expense?

The cost of double glazing differs based upon factors such as window size, product, style, and setup. Usually, house owners can expect to pay anywhere from ₤ 300 to ₤ 1,000 per window.

2. The length of time does double glazing last?

Modern double-glazed windows can last for 20-35 years or more, depending upon aspects such as the quality of products, setup, and upkeep.

3. Can I replace single glazing with double glazing?

Yes, property owners can change single-pane windows with double glazing during a restoration or upgrade. Seek advice from an expert to evaluate existing structures and guarantee compatibility.

4. Is double glazing worth the financial investment?

Yes, the cost savings on energy bills, increased convenience, sound reduction, and improved residential or commercial property worth typically make double glazing a beneficial investment for both homeowners and industrial residential or commercial properties.

5. Do I require preparing consent to install double glazing?

In most cases, planning permission is not required for replacement double-glazed windows. Nevertheless, house owners in sanctuary or listed structures ought to inspect with their regional council before proceeding.

6. Can double glazing aid with condensation?

Double glazing can reduce condensation concerns in homes by keeping a more consistent indoor temperature. However, appropriate ventilation is still needed to manage humidity levels.
